Why does itching appear?

Most often, small children are at risk. Their skin is much thinner than that of adults, and mosquitoes know this. These bloodsuckers are dangerous in that they inject a certain substance under the skin of their victim that prevents blood coagulation. The itching that appears after a bite is a reaction of our body to a mosquito. As a result, a small itchy point or a whole blister can form! Sometimes this place is very itchy.

What does this threaten?

Adults who know how to relieve itching from a mosquito bite are quicker to take action, but what to do with the children? Sometimes itching is so severe that babies mercilessly begin to scratch the skin at the site of the bite, and this can already lead to infection of the blood or purulent inflammation. In addition, a simple mosquito substance can cause anaphylactic shock or allergies in a child.

How to relieve itching from a mosquito bite in a child?

  1. Treat the bite site with any disinfectant (vodka, alcohol, hydrogen peroxide, iodine, brilliant green).
  2. Use special preparations for children. Remember! Mosquito repellents intended for babies should contain the word “baby” on the packaging, as well as information on the age at which this product can be used.
  3. A great alternative to repellents is clove or anise essential oil.
  4. Many mothers are interested in how to help the baby and how to relieve itching from a mosquito bite at home. Use regular baking soda. Dilute half a teaspoon of baking soda in a glass of water and do the following: moisten the swab in the solution, attach it to the sore spot and leave until the itching passes.

How to relieve itching from mosquito bites in adults?

  1. Take any of the antihistamines, Suprastin or Cetrin, which can relieve itching in one hour.
  2. Take advantage of the special gels and ointments that every pharmaceutical manufacturer offers today (except for Evalar). If you do not have the opportunity to purchase them, use the improvised tools available in any home medicine cabinet. What kind? Read on!
  3. Ordinary zelenka partially relieves itching, as it dries up the bite site.
  4. You can use the well-known ointment "Asterisk" (its modern counterpart is "Doctor Mom"). Camphor contained in this accessible product for all, as well as extracts of eucalyptus and peppermint remarkably relieve itching and prevent inflammation from developing at the site of the bite.
